Output ddd35918be27ed269c4ac2edfb7ae2df32ebbca41262806986cbbb8d9e5d6372:1

value
53708
script pubkey
OP_0 OP_PUSHBYTES_20 bc627a4f3caf7c559348f5daca4b2fc701fffae0
address
bc1qh3385neu4a79ty6g7hdv5je0cuqll7hqxtyjqe
transaction
ddd35918be27ed269c4ac2edfb7ae2df32ebbca41262806986cbbb8d9e5d6372
confirmations
108710
spent
true